Non-Transfer of Professional Education Courses


In order for MUW to recommend licensure, ALL required professional education courses must be taken at MUW.

Repeat Coursework:


Starting August 2020, undergraduate education students may repeat any education or core required course once. Students who do not meet the minimum grade requirements after two attempts will no longer be eligible to continue in their program, based on each program’s standards. This policy applies to all current and new students in the Early Childhood Education (BS), Elementary Education (BS), and the former Early Childhood Development (BS) majors.

Re-Admission:


Undergraduate education students must retake any MUW education course with an ED prefix if it was completed more than five before the most recent MUW Undergraduate Bulletin.
